UPCOMING ANS EXHIBIT AT THE FED
An exciting development this Spring is the ANS partnership with the Federal Reserve Bank of New York and United States Secret Service to create a new exhibition at the Bank devoted to the Secret Service’s work to catch counterfeiters of US currency. The exhibition will feature forged notes from seizures around the globe, as well as never before seen photographs of the counterfeiting operations and the ingenious methods used to smuggle their products into the US. KOLBE AUCTION RECAP
On January 9th, 2010, George Frederick Kolbe/Fine Numismatic Books sold at public auction 100 lots of duplicate items from the American Numismatic Society Library. The sale was held in conjunction with that of 400 highlights from the Stack Family numismatic library. Items were auctioned off at the Waldorf-Astoria, while the lot viewing took place during the two preceding days at the ANS headquarters. The ANS duplicates included a large number of important auction catalogs, including sales of Hirsch, Ratto, Rollin & Feuardent, and more. Funds from the sale will be used for the benefit of the care and future development of the library collections. In general, bids were strong and the overall sale was a success.
